ELMA ELECTRONICS 

Brand Products

116EXT6122-0125AeroShop ELMA ELECTRONICS
Part Number:116EXT6122-0125
VME64X TEST EXTENDER
CAE006928AeroShop ELMA ELECTRONICS
Part Number:CAE006928
TELESCOPIC RAILS